    IntelleWings, an AML/CFT suite with full functionality, allows for Customer Risk Profiling and Customer Screening, as well as Transaction Screening, Transaction Monitoring, and Transaction Screening. The USP of the product's is a proprietary PEP/Adverse Media database that was developed using Deep Tech. The database is extensible and can be expanded to check patterns for money laundering, terrorism, smuggling, drug trafficking, fraud, and other user-defined patterns. The suite can also scan transactions of banks, life insurance policies, general insurance policies, and E-Commerce for patterns of transaction laundering. An AI-based anomaly detector can detect outliers beyond the bounds of fixed rules. IntelleWings' Eye, a data visualization module that allows for a simplified view of all transactions with related customers/entities, and third parties, speeds up decision making.     KYC Global's RiskScreen software provides best-in-breed AML/KYC screening for your prospects and customers with up to 95% reduced false positives There are many options for screening: one-off or bulk screening, cloud or on-site hosting, API or Salesforce integration, and the world-class Dow Jones and Refinitiv World Check datasets. This ensures that you can incorporate a risk-based approach to your processes that meets your needs. Our adverse media searches provide additional insight into your watchlist, sanctions, and PEP results. RiskScreen's OnBoard module, which was released in 2020, combines batch screening functionality with electronic ID verification (eIDV), to provide an end-to-end customer-onboarding solution for individuals as well as complex corporate entities. The service offers a white-label portal and a mobile ID verification application. It also has great workflows, reporting, and crucially, it carries user risk levels up to the CLRM.     Utilizing graph analytics throughout the customer lifecycle can help uncover hidden risks and unveil unexpected opportunities. Conventional Master Data Management (MDM) solutions struggle to accommodate the vast amounts of distributed and diverse data generated from various applications and external sources. The traditional methods of probabilistic matching in MDM are ineffective when dealing with siloed data sources, leading to missed connections and a lack of context, ultimately resulting in poor decision-making and uncapitalized business value. An inadequate MDM solution can have widespread repercussions, negatively impacting both the customer experience and operational efficiency. When there's no immediate access to comprehensive payment patterns, trends, and risks, your team’s ability to make informed decisions swiftly is compromised, compliance expenses increase, and expanding coverage becomes a challenge. If your data remains unintegrated, it creates fragmented customer experiences across different channels, business sectors, and regions. Efforts to engage customers on a personal level often fail, as they rely on incomplete and frequently outdated information, highlighting the urgent need for a more cohesive approach to data management. This lack of a unified data strategy not only hampers customer satisfaction but also stifles business growth opportunities.
